# Service Accounts: String Extraction

The `extract-i18n` script pulls translatable strings from all Bramblewick repos and pushes them to the Glossa service. It runs under the `i18n-extractor` service account. Do not run it under your personal account; Glossa rate-limits individual users aggressively. The account has write access to the staging catalog only. Set the token in your shell before invoking the script. The current staging token is below.

API key for kahap-kafog: zpat15_6qzxZ7YR8aDwjmp

## Capacity note: Garrow Deck occupancy feed

For the incoming contractor. The garage occupancy feed publishes sensor deltas per level; peak churn hits at weekday open and close. Ingest workers batch deltas, and the aggregator flushes on a fixed tick. Undersized batches thrash the broker; oversized ones delay the display boards. Current sizing assumes twelve decks. Tuning constants follow.

tuning table, kawep-tawif:
CAPS = {
    "olidor": 80,
    "belion": 7,
    "quenys": 225,
    "druox": 839,
    "fraath": 482,
}

QUARTERLY PLANNING NOTE — Finance Team

The proposed joint venture with Hallowick Instruments remains under evaluation. Initial terms suggest a 55/45 split favouring Merrowvale Group, with capital contributions phased over three quarters. Due diligence on Hallowick's Estbrook facility is ongoing; their receivables ageing warrants closer review before commitment. Please model cash impacts under both the phased and accelerated scenarios. For context, the board has settled on the following direction.

internal memo for bahip-tagep: Headcount on the Quenwyn team goes from 5 to 80 by the end of April. Gross margin on Quenwyn came in at 10 percent against a plan of 15 percent.